Michigan Compiled Laws § 567.228a Unclaimed Prepaid Funeral Contract.


567.228a Unclaimed prepaid funeral contract.

Sec. 8a.

(1) Funds held by a provider under the prepaid funeral contract funding act, 1986 PA 255, MCL 328.211 to 328.235, that remain unclaimed for a period of 3 years after the death of the contract beneficiary or, if no contract beneficiary has been designated under the prepaid funeral contract, 3 years after the death of the owner of the prepaid funeral contract are presumed abandoned.

(2) Funds held pursuant to 1954 PA 70, MCL 328.201 to 328.204, are presumed abandoned, after a period of 3 years, unless the owner or person entitled to the funds has communicated in writing with the banking or financial organization concerning the funds or otherwise indicated in interest as evidenced by a memorandum or other record on file prepared by an employee of the banking or financial organization.


History: 1995, Act 29, Eff. Mar. 28, 1996 ;-- Am. 2010, Act 197, Imd. Eff. Oct. 5, 2010

Compiler's Notes: Enacting section 1 of Act 197 of 2010 provides:"Enacting section 1. This amendatory act applies to property presumed abandoned and subject to the state's custody as unclaimed property under this act reportable to the state for any period ending after June 30, 2010."
